I was doing some keyword research today for a health center I’m working with.  Specifically, keywords related to skin lightening creams and products.

Now, at the best of times I have a love-hate relationship with keyword research.  I’m always shocked to discover the new and fascinating meanings seemingly innocuous words can take on in the hands of masses of sex crazed lunatics.  But the research has to be done – so I usually just look away and power through.  The upside to research is that I get a crash course in a thing, or a person, or a place, or anything at all – and I get to be an ‘expert’ in whatever that is for a little while.

Today, in my search for related terms to ‘lightening’, 3/4 of the total search volume was related to the abrupt electric discharge rather than the cream.  It reminds me that misspellings are often as valuable a target for adwords campaigns as the right spelling can be.

Anybody in the market for some lightning cream?
